Why Packing is Often the Most Stressful Part of Moving
Even the most organised movers underestimate how long packing takes. A typical three-bedroom home can take more than a week to pack correctly, and that’s without accounting for fragile items or specialist furniture. Without the right supplies or techniques, you risk damaged possessions, misplaced items, and wasted effort.
Professional removal companies have refined the packing process into an efficient system. Their staff work quickly without compromising care, using proven methods to protect everything. What would take you several days can often be completed in a fraction of the time. This time-saving alone helps reduce the pressure in the final days before the move.
The Benefits of Using a Professional Packing Service
Hiring a professional packing company is a huge convenience but also a way to keep your belongings safe, reduce stress, and ensure a smooth start in your new home.
Time Efficiency and Convenience
Experienced packers know precisely how to organise and prepare your home for transport. They come equipped with all the necessary materials, boxes, bubble wrap, packing paper, and tape, saving you countless trips to buy supplies. By working systematically, they pack entire homes efficiently, often completing the job in a single day.
This level of organisation means you can focus on more critical priorities, such as finalising contracts, notifying utilities, or managing family needs.
Professional Protection for Your Belongings
One of the main advantages of working with packing and moving companies is their ability to handle fragile or high-value items safely. Delicate objects like mirrors, electronics, and antiques require specialised wrapping techniques and materials to prevent damage during transit.
Professionals use reinforced boxes, double wrapping, and padding to keep everything secure. They also label each box clearly, making sure your items are easy to find and unpack at the new property.
Reduced Risk of Damage and Loss
When you hire a packing service, your items are insured while being packed and moved. This provides peace of mind that even if something goes wrong, you’re financially protected. DIY packing doesn’t offer the same guarantee; if a box breaks or a fragile item shatters, you bear the cost.
Additionally, professional packers work closely with removal staff, ensuring boxes are stacked correctly in the van and handled with care throughout the journey.
Less Physical and Mental Strain
Packing involves repetitive bending, lifting, and carrying. Without the proper technique, it can quickly lead to back pain or muscle strain. A dedicated packing team handles all physical work safely, following proper lifting procedures and using equipment such as trolleys and straps.
Emotionally, it’s also easier. Moving can be tiring, especially when balancing work, family, and tight deadlines. Handing the responsibility to professionals helps you maintain energy and focus for other parts of your move.
Full vs Partial Packing Services
Not every move requires a full packing service. Many removal companies offer flexible options depending on your needs, budget, and timeline.
A full packing service covers every aspect of preparation, from wrapping individual items to dismantling furniture. This option is good for large properties, families with limited time, or anyone moving on short notice.
A partial packing service focuses on specific rooms or items, such as kitchens or fragile goods. It’s a popular choice for clients who want professional help with more delicate possessions while managing the rest themselves. When comparing providers, consider asking:
- What type of packing materials are used
- Is insurance included in the service
- How much notice is required to book a team
- Can they provide unpacking support at the destination
Asking these questions helps you choose a service that suits your move rather than paying for unnecessary extras.
The Importance of Experience and Organisation
A reliable packing service is about organisation and skill. The best packing and moving companies have trained teams who know how to plan and prioritise efficiently.
They’ll start with low-use areas such as lofts, spare rooms, and storage cupboards, before moving on to everyday items closer to the move. Each box is labelled by room, ensuring everything can be placed directly in its correct location at your new home.
This structure doesn’t just save time on moving day; it also makes unpacking far simpler. You’ll know precisely where essentials like kettle cords or remote controls are, avoiding the chaos of rummaging through unlabelled boxes.
